Oklahoma drivers pay nearly $1 more for gasoline

  Drivers in Oklahoma are paying $0.95 on average more for a gallon of gasoline this week than a year ago. Wind farm fraud lands Arkansas man in prison

A man involved in a failed wind farm project in northwest Arkansas was sentenced this week to 10 months in federal prison and ordered to repay more than $422,000 to investors.
